vue和什么配合使用

fiy 其他 10

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Vue可以与许多其他技术和工具进行配合使用,以下是几个常见的搭配:

    1. Vue + Vue Router:Vue Router 是 Vue.js 官方的路由管理器,可以帮助我们在单页面应用中实现页面之间的跳转和管理,更好地组织和管理应用的路由。

    2. Vue + Vuex:Vuex 是 Vue.js 官方的状态管理库,用于管理应用中的共享状态。通过 Vuex,我们可以将组件之间共享的数据存储在一个全局的状态树中,方便数据共享和管理。

    3. Vue + Axios:Axios 是一个基于 Promise 的 HTTP 请求库,用于在 Vue 中发送异步请求。Vue可以很方便地与 Axios 结合,实现数据的获取和提交。

    4. Vue + Element UI:Element UI 是一套基于 Vue.js 的组件库,提供了一些常用的 UI 组件,如按钮、表单、弹框等,可以快速搭建美观的用户界面。

    5. Vue + Vuetify:Vuetify 是一个基于 Vue.js 的 Material Design 组件库,提供了丰富的 UI 组件和样式风格,可以帮助我们打造现代化的 Web 应用。

    6. Vue +Webpack:Webpack 是一个模块打包工具,可以将 Vue 单文件组件及其依赖打包成静态资源。Vue CLI 工具集成了 Webpack,可以帮助我们快速搭建和开发 Vue 项目。

    7. Vue + TypeScript:TypeScript 是 JavaScript 的一个超集,提供了强大的静态类型检查能力。与 Vue 结合使用 TypeScript,可以让代码更加健壮、可维护。

    总之,Vue 可以与许多其他技术和工具进行配合使用,根据项目需求和个人喜好选择合适的配套技术,可以提升开发效率和体验。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Vue 是一个用于构建用户界面的JavaScript 框架,它有着高效的虚拟DOM 渲染和响应式数据绑定的特点。虽然Vue已经可以独立使用构建一个完整的应用,但是与其他工具和库配合使用,可以进一步提升开发效率和功能。

    以下是五种常见的与Vue 配合使用的工具和库:

    1. Vue Router:Vue Router 是Vue.js官方的路由管理器,用于实现单页应用的前端路由。它可以帮助在不同的页面之间进行切换,并通过URL来实现页面间的导航。Vue Router 的使用方法简单明了,与Vue.js 的结合紧密,可以轻松地实现SPA(Single Page Application)应用的开发。

    2. Vuex:Vuex 是Vue.js 官方提供的状态管理模式和库,用于管理Vue.js 应用中的数据状态。Vuex将应用中的状态集中管理,可以实现不同组件之间的数据共享和通信。通过使用Vuex,我们可以轻松管理复杂的应用状态,并且可以实现状态的追踪、调试、回滚等功能,提高开发效率。

    3. Axios:Axios 是一个基于Promise 的HTTP库,用于浏览器和Node.js 中发送HTTP请求。在Vue 开发中,我们经常需要与后端进行数据交互,Axios 提供了一种简洁实用的方式来处理HTTP 请求,它具有方便的API 和错误处理机制,可以更加高效地处理网络请求,与Vue.js的配合也非常方便。

    4. Element UI:Element UI 是一套基于Vue.js 的组件库,提供了丰富的UI组件和交互效果,可以帮助我们快速构建美观、响应式的用户界面。Element UI不仅提供了常用的表单组件、按钮、导航等基础组件,还提供了全局弹窗、消息提示、图表等实用功能,大大提升了开发效率。

    5. Vuetify:Vuetify是一款基于Vue.js 的Material Design UI 库,它提供了丰富的可复用组件和预先设计好的样式和布局,使得我们能够快速构建漂亮的Material Design 风格的应用。Vuetify 的组件丰富、易于使用,并且提供了灵活的主题定制功能,能够满足不同项目的UI需求。

    除了以上五种工具和库外,还有许多其他与Vue 配合使用的工具,如Webpack、Babel、Nuxt.js 等,具体的选择可以根据项目需求和个人喜好来进行。总之,与这些工具和库的配合使用可以提高Vue.js 应用开发的效率和质量,使得我们能够更加轻松地构建出功能强大、用户友好的应用程序。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Vue.js 是一款用于构建用户界面的渐进式 JavaScript 框架,它非常灵活且易于上手。为了让开发工作更加高效,Vue.js 可以和其他工具和框架配合使用。下面就是一些常见的配合使用技术和框架的例子:

    1. Vue Router:Vue Router 是 Vue.js 官方提供的路由管理工具,它可以实现单页应用中的页面切换和导航功能。Vue Router 和 Vue.js 无缝集成,可以通过定义路由来切换页面,可以配合使用动态路由、嵌套路由和路由导航守卫等功能,实现更复杂的应用场景。

    2. Vuex:Vuex 是 Vue.js 官方提供的状态管理工具,用于在 Vue.js 应用中集中管理应用的所有组件的状态。Vuex 可以解决跨组件的通信问题,提供了一个全局的状态管理机制,包括状态的定义、修改和订阅等功能。

    3. Axios:Axios 是一个基于 Promise 的 HTTP 库,用于向后端发送异步请求。Vue.js 和 Axios 配合使用可以实现在组件中发送异步请求,比如获取后端的数据或提交表单数据。Axios 支持多种浏览器的请求方式,简化了处理异步请求的过程。

    4. Element UI:Element UI 是一套基于 Vue.js 的桌面端组件库,它提供了一系列常用的 UI 组件,例如按钮、表格、弹窗等。与 Vue.js 配合使用,Element UI 可以帮助开发者快速搭建界面,提供了丰富的组件和样式。

    5. Vuetify:Vuetify 是一个基于 Vue.js 的移动端和桌面端 UI 组件库。它遵循 Material Design 设计规范,提供了大量的 UI 组件和样式,能够构建出具有良好用户体验的界面。

    6. webpack:webpack 是一个模块打包工具,可以将多个模块打包成一个文件。Vue.js 项目一般使用 webpack 进行打包和构建,可以将各个组件和资源文件打包成一个或多个静态文件,提高应用的加载速度和性能。

    除了以上列举的配合使用的技术和框架外,还有许多其他的工具和框架可以与 Vue.js 配合使用,如 Vue-i18n 用于国际化,Vue CLI 用于快速构建项目,Vue Test Utils 用于编写测试等等。开发者可以根据具体的需求和项目情况选择合适的工具和框架进行配合使用。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部